物联网平台对云服务器的带宽需求分析
核心结论
物联网平台对云服务器的带宽需求取决于设备数量、数据频率、传输协议和业务场景,通常呈现低带宽但高并发的特点。关键影响因素包括设备连接规模、数据包大小、实时性要求以及云端处理逻辑。
主要影响因素
1. 设备连接规模
- 设备数量:每台物联网设备(如传感器、摄像头)会占用一个或多个长连接,设备数越多,带宽需求越高。
- 并发连接数:云服务器需支持高并发TCP/UDP连接,即使单设备流量低(如几KB/s),海量设备叠加后仍需较高带宽。
2. 数据传输特性
- 数据包大小:
- 小型数据(如温湿度传感器):单条数据可能仅几十字节,带宽需求低。
- 大型数据(如视频监控):单路视频可能占用1–10Mbps,需高带宽支持。
- 传输频率:
- 低频上报(如每小时1次):带宽压力小。
- 高频实时传输(如每秒1次):需更高带宽和低延迟。
3. 协议与压缩优化
- 协议效率:MQTT、CoAP等物联网协议比HTTP更节省带宽。
- 数据压缩:对文本/二进制数据压缩(如GZIP)可降低50%以上流量。
4. 业务场景需求
- 实时控制类(如工业自动化):需低延迟和高稳定性,带宽要求中等。
- 批量数据处理(如智能电表):突发流量高,但可错峰传输。
- 边缘计算分流:本地预处理后上传,可减少云端带宽压力。
典型带宽估算示例
场景 | 单设备带宽需求 | 1万台设备总需求 |
---|---|---|
小型传感器(低频) | 0.1KB/s | ≈10Mbps |
中型设备(中频) | 1KB/s | ≈100Mbps |
视频监控(高清) | 2Mbps | ≈20Gbps |
注:实际需求需考虑协议开销、心跳包、重传等额外流量。
优化建议
- 动态带宽分配:根据设备活跃度弹性调整云服务器带宽。
- 边缘计算:在设备端或网关聚合数据,减少云端传输量。
- 协议优化:优先选择MQTT等轻量级协议,启用压缩功能。
- CDN/缓存:对频繁请求的静态数据(如固件更新)使用CDN提速。
总结
物联网平台的带宽需求并非单纯追求高带宽,而是需要平衡并发连接数、数据量和实时性。建议通过协议优化、边缘计算和弹性伸缩来降低成本,同时确保关键业务的流畅性。